Although tiling is more generally used to protect bathroom and kitchen walls, it can be a very desirable flooring option. Relatively inexpensive, floor tiling is available in a multitude of designs and styles and is ideal for use in many areas of your home. Floor tiling is usually suited for bathroom or kitchen floors as it is simple to clean and extremely strong, as well as being moisture proof. Floor tiles are generally produced from ceramic or porcelain, however they can be purchased in many other choices of material such as slate, marble and limestone, each of which will have a different appearance and durability. When installing floor tiling, it is very important to ensure that the base surface is as clean and level as possible. Tiling also generally needs an extra backing board to be laid on top of the current floor so as to guarantee a flat finish and to maintain the lifespan of your tiles. After this extra board is installed, a layer of mortar is used to stick the tiles down, and then the gaps in between are filled with grout to seal the tiles against moisture. The installation of tiles yourself can be a difficult job which can require lots of tile cutting, and any mistakes can be extremely costly to correct or even cause damage to your floor, so choose a professional to lay your floor tiling. Professional tiling companies can suggest for you the perfect tile to use for your room, and ensure the fitting is of a superior standard.

Somerton is a community and also civil parish in the English county of Somerset. It provided its name to the region and also was briefly, around the start of the 14th century, the county town, and around 900 was perhaps the resources of Wessex. It has held a regular market since the Middle Ages, and the primary square with its market cross is today an eye-catching place for site visitors. Positioned on the River Cary, around 8.8 miles (14.2 km) north-west of Yeovil, Somerton has its very own community council serving a population of 4,697 since 2011. Residents are commonly referred to in your area as Somertonians. The civil parish consists of the districts of Etsome, Hurcot, Catsgore, as well as Catcombe. The history of Somerton go back to the Anglo-Saxon era, when it was a crucial political and also commercial centre. After the Norman conquest of England the value of the community declined, in spite of being the county town of Somerset in the late thirteenth century as well as early fourteenth century. Having shed county town standing, Somerton then became a market town in the Middle Ages, whose economy was sustained by transportation systems using the River Parrett, and later rail transport through the Great Western Railway, and by light markets including handwear cover production as well as gypsum mining. In the centre of Somerton the broad market square, with its octagonal roofed market cross, is surrounded by old homes, while nearby is the 13th century Church of St Michael and All Angels. Somerton also had relate to Muchelney Abbey in the Middle Ages. The BBC drama The Monocled Mutineer was shot in Somerton from 1985 to 1986.
